Man struck on Lancaster Pike; driver flees

WILMINGTON, DELAWARE (6/24/2015) A 66-year-old man suffered multiple traumatic injuries when he was struck by a vehicle that then fled on Lancaster Pike near Wilmington, according to Delaware State Police.

The incident happened at 8:10 p.m. Tuesday at Court Drive, near the Greenview at Chestnut Run apartments (formerly Lancaster Court).

Police said Donald Groce, of Wilmington, was crossing the westbound lanes when he fell down and was struck by the vehicle, which was possibly black or grey color.

Groce was taken by ambulance to Christiana Hospital in stable condition, police said.

Lancaster Pike was closed about an hour as police investigated.

Anyone with information on the driver or vehicle is asked to contact  Tfc. J. Gliem at  302-660-4285 .
